I completely disagree with my english book.
So that's why I'd like to ask you this.
I learn that you should say this: I don't still know...(rest of the sentence)
But that doesn't make any sense at all.
I think this is correct: I still don't know...(rest of the sentence)

Which of them is correct?

The correct form is:

I still don't know...(rest of the sentence)
